Navigating the UK Property Bond Market: A Guide to Risk and Return
The UK property bond sector presents a unique avenue for investors seeking exposure to real estate without the direct burden of property ownership. However, as with any investment, it's crucial to carefully assess both the risks and rewards before investing capital. Real Estate bonds offer a potential for consistent yield, often linked to rental performance. Furthermore, they can provide a degree of diversification within an overall portfolio, potentially minimizing the impact of fluctuations in other asset classes.
- However, it's important to recognize that property bond values can be affected by a range of factors, including interest rate movements, economic conditions and changes in the rental landscape.
- As a result, investors should conduct due diligence, scrutinizing the performance of the bond issuer and the underlying holdings.
Understanding these risks and rewards is essential for making informed investment choices within the UK property bond space.
